 Bi-lingual local representatives know all the properties well and have lived in the area for more than 20 years. WhereAround 140 properties, mainly in central Tuscany, principally between south of Siena and Florence, plus some in the Maremma and Liguria, and a few in Umbria and Lazio. StyleSome more elegant, others more rustic, (increasingly at the smarter end) most exclusive to the operator, all chosen for their position, character and charm, sleeping 2 to 22. Around 100 have pools, some shared, and a number have access for example to river swimming. Some are farmhouses or part of farmhouses. Horse riding is often available. A number of village houses are included to meet demand, and most are within easy reach of a bar or restaurant. SeasonYear-round, at around two thirds of properties, with heating available but generally costing extra. FacilitiesCots are available in all properties, high chairs rather rarer. ExtrasCooks and extra cleaning is reported often available. Around 25% of the properties (larger ones) offer maid service six days a week. Elsewhere extra cleaning may be possible. Sample PriceFor a property in Tuscany sleeping four, with shared pool, £750 to £1000 for a week in high season. | |||||||||||||||||||
